Step-by-step explanation:
<u>Solution for (a):</u>
<u />
Checkpoint 2 is -218 feet above sea level.
The top of a hill rises 583 feet above Checkpoint 2.
The altitude of the top of the hill = -218 + 583 = 365
So the top of the hill is 365 feet above sea level.
<u>Solution for (b):</u>
<u />
Checkpoint 2 is -218 feet above sea level.
Checkpoint 5 is -33 feet above sea level.
Checkpoint 5 is -33 - -218 = 185 feet higher than checkpoint 2.

The equation of the line that is parallel to the given line, through the given point is y = -5x - 7
Given equation,
y = -5x + 1
Slope = m
= -5
For two lines to be parallel, slope is equal.
Therefore, m = -5 for another line.
Let the equation of the line be y = mx + c
This line passes through A(-2,3)
Therefore, 3 = -5(-2) + c
3 = 10 + c
c = 3 - 10
= -7
Hence, equation of line is y = -5x - 7.
